Ducks storm back three times to claim thrilling series opener

(York, Pa., May 1, 2017) – The Long Island Ducks defeated the York Revolution 8-7 on Monday night in the opener of a four-game series at PeoplesBank Park.

York opened the scoring in the first inning when Alonzo Harris came home from third on a double play ball off the bat of Joel Guzman. Long Island jumped in front with three runs in the third against Revolution starter Ty’Relle Harris. An RBI single by Delta Cleary Jr. and a two-out, two-run home run from Cody Puckett highlighted the inning.

Isaias Tejeda tied up the ballgame at three in the bottom of the third with a two-out, two-run homer of his own off Ducks starter John Brownell. An RBI single from Jose Constanza in the fourth put the Revs ahead 4-3. The Ducks tied the game in the fifth on a sac fly to left off the bat of Puckett, and took the lead with a three-run seventh. Nolan Reimold’s RBI double, and a two-run homer to left-center from Marc Krauss put the Ducks back in front 7-4.

The Revolution answered right back in the bottom of the inning with three runs to pull even Again. A wild pitch by Tyler Wilson, an RBI single by Bryan Pounds and an RBI double by Jared Mitchell did the damage. Long Island took the lead for good in the eighth on Elmer Reyes’ RBI single to left-center. York put the tying and winning runs in scoring position with one out in the ninth, but David Aardsma induced a groundout and a flyout to secure the win.

Neither starter factored into the decision. Brownell allowed three runs on five hits and two walks over three innings with one strikeout, and Harris gave up three runs on five hits and three walks in his three innings, striking out three. Amalio Diaz (1-0) earned the win with one and one-third scoreless innings of relief, yielding a hit while striking out one. Hawtin Buchanan (1-1) took the loss, surrendering the winning run on two hits in one inning of relief. Aardsma collected his second save of the season despite allowing two hits in the ninth.

Every Ducks batter collected at least one hit in the game. Cleary Jr., Krauss, Fehlandt Lentini, Angelo Songco and Alex Burg each had two hits. Puckett led the way with three RBI on the night.
